"The short- and long-term strategy for developing marine resources of the Arctic Ocean is needed"
- PKNU and Korea Maritime Institute held the international scholarship symposium about development of Artic Ocean's marine resources and coastal area utilization.

Pukyong National University(president Kim Young-Seup) and Korea Maritime Institute (president Kim Sung-Gwi) held the international scholarship symposium about "development of Artic Ocean's future marine resources and coastal area utilization" in conference room of administration building at two in the afternoon November 19.

In this symposium, Moon Hae-Nam, the maritime policy director of Ministry of Oceans and Fisheries, noticed that they will enhance international cooperation for Artic Ocean through activity of Artic council and activation of private cooperation in his keynote talk "Korean maritime-fisheries policy for Artic Ocean". The Korean government will push ahead scientific research such as climate change research, building spatial data about Artic Ocean and its region, discovering business in Artic area through assart for new Artic sea road and cooperation with ocean port management, and expansion of base of system including amendment of relevant statutory provisions about the polar region policy and construction for building information center for polar region.

"Climate change can cause the changes of the amount of ocean resources and species, but even though thawing of Artic area is going on, it doesn't meant that maritime resource increases. As maritime resources are affected various mechanical reasons, approach to developing maritime resources should be done carefully considering characteristic of marine ecosystem," Cruise, the professor of University of Alaska Anchorage, said in his keynote speech 'Climate change's potential effect toward fishery in north eastern pacific ocean and Bering sea'.

Neals, the professor of University of Southern Denmark, emphasized efforts for creating potential economic values of the new Arctic sea road as glaciers melting down in his speech 'climate change in Artic fisheries and its social and economic effect' because the road has a great development feasibility of marine resources and distribution industry as it is the shortest way from Far East Asia to Europe and Atlantic coast.

Um Sun-Hee, the special researcher of Korean Maritime Institute, said through her speech 'management structure of Artic fisheries' that Korea should set up short- and long-term approach strategy and find various way to enhance cooperation with other countries and tie with local residents.
The professor of department of spatial information engineering, Hong-Joo Yoon, noticed through his keynote speech 'the new age of polar science' that seas around the Artic ocean are potentially important places as it is the main spawning ground of marine mammal, birds, and fishes, so further research about the place is needed.<Pukyong today>
